In 'Shrinking,' Harrison Ford’s character Paul serves as a crucial foil to Jimmy, embodying a balanced, ethical approach that counters the show's more chaotic elements.
The writers cleverly showcase Paul’s vulnerabilities, especially when he grapples with feelings of jealousy towards Jimmy's connection with Sean, revealing deeper emotional layers.
Sean's struggle with his father's dismissiveness highlights a complex relationship; despite their improved status, the underlying tensions remain, creating a fragile peace.
